Crie gráficos com VBA

Anonim

Criar gráficos no Excel é uma ótima maneira de representar dados. O visualizador pode entender facilmente os dados e o que exatamente está acontecendo nos gráficos. Caso você precise criar muitos gráficos no mesmo formato, este tutorial certamente irá ajudá-lo a economizar tempo. Neste artigo, aprenderemos como criar gráficos, usando o código VBA.

Pergunta): Eu preciso urgentemente de uma maneira de fazer automaticamente um tipo específico de gráfico, como gráfico de barras ou gráfico de colunas. Os dados estão em formatos fixos. Alguém pode ajudar por favor?

A seguir está a imagem dos dados que temos:

Precisamos seguir as etapas abaixo para lançar o editor VB

  • Clique na guia Desenvolvedor
  • No grupo Código, selecione Visual Basic

Insira o seguinte código no módulo padrão

Sub VBAChart ()

ActiveSheet.Shapes.AddChart2 (201, xlColumnClustered) .Select

ActiveChart.SetSourceData Source: = Range ("Sheet1! $ A $ 1: $ E $ 6")

End Sub

  • Conforme executamos a macro; obteremos o gráfico automático. Consulte o instantâneo abaixo

Desta forma, podemos criar gráficos automatizados, usando macros.

Download - Criando gráficos com VBA - xlsm